Factors to Consider When Choosing Stem Cell Serums for Skin Renewal

When choosing a stem cell serum, you should pay close attention to the ingredient potency and overall quality, since these determine how effective and safe the product is for your skin. You also want to take into account how well the delivery mechanism works, making sure the active ingredients reach your skin layers effectively without causing irritation. Finally, factor in the serum’s compatibility with your current routine, along with safety concerns like allergens, and remember that price and packaging can influence long-term value and convenience.

Delivery Mechanism Efficiency

The way a stem cell serum gets into your skin matters a lot. Good delivery methods help the ingredients work better. For example, liposome-encapsulation wraps up active parts of the serum. This protects them and helps them reach the deeper skin layers, like the dermis. Devices like microneedling or derma pens make tiny holes in your skin. These tiny holes let the ingredients go past the outer layer and get deeper. That helps the ingredients do their job more effectively.

Using these methods can increase the amount of active ingredients that reach your skin. This makes the serum better at helping skin cells grow and produce collagen. Good delivery systems can also make the serum stay on your skin longer. They give a slow release of ingredients, which can lead to better results over time.

Some tools and techniques work really well, but they might need extra care or a visit to a professional. So, think about the benefits and what is easier for you before choosing a method.

Safety and Allergens

Even though stem cell serums promise great skin renewal, safety depends on what’s inside. Check that the serum has gentle ingredients that won’t cause irritation. Avoid products with fragrances, alcohol, or artificial dyes. Look for labels that say hypoallergenic or dermatologist-tested. These stamps mean the product has been checked for sensitive skin.

Be careful with plant extracts, preservatives, or peptides. They can sometimes cause reactions. Before applying the serum all over your face, do a patch test. Put a small bit on your skin and wait a day to see if it causes a reaction.

Read the ingredient list carefully. Make sure the product follows skin safety rules. Choose serums with clear labels. Transparency helps you avoid ingredients that might cause allergies. This way, you keep your skin safe while getting the benefits of the serum.
